還記得很小的時候聽到這樣一則笑話:一位太守剛到任,百姓們一連天演戲慶賀,並且有人帶頭呼喊:「全州百姓齊慶賀,災星去了福星來!」太守一聽把前任太守罵作災星,卻把自己當成福星,高興極了。忙問:「這兩名詞寫得妙,是那位高手寫的?」百姓答道:「這是歷年傳下來的慣例,新太守上任都得這麼喊。等太爺您卸任,新太守上任時,我們還是這麼喊的!」而這則笑話的名字就是「慣例」。
新 , 是乙個很耀眼的名詞。衣服有今年** , 顏色有今年流行色, 汽車有今年新品, 軟體也有最新版 , 技術更有 最新技術 。
很多東西,每年都有最新。 每個技術,也都經歷過最新。 無可厚非,追新尋異事人的本性,再新的事物也有過時的時候,這是自然發展的規律,也可以簡單的說成是「慣例」。
任何乙個技術,都是 , 提出, 討論 , 觀望 , demo , 認同 , 發展 , 成熟 , 顯露缺點 , 衰退 。 這樣乙個過程。
選擇合適的,深入學習(新技術也好,老技術也好,關鍵是深入下去,為我所用。),自成體系,何必每每跟「新「風呢。
當時(2009.3)寫這個東西,是發現,好多新興技術,不懂如何去用,像 sharepoint,dnn,wcf,wf,wpf,msajax(updatepanel)等。全學下來,沒環境,沒精力。公司資源相對很少,主要精力還是在專案上。 當時感覺是要有針對性的去學習,在應用中學習。雖然 wcf 很好,但實際專案用不到,強行學下來,浪費精力,而且完成不好工作。相反,當時專案要在網頁中操作 word ,所以把 dsoframer(的一系列問題解決下來。
現在(2012.7)寫後記,是因為遇到了兩個問題有同感而發。
去年完成了乙個專案。在架構方面有很多積累。今天還是用相同的架構做新專案。 當時想藉此機會,把去年的一些控制項庫公升級(又沒忍住),主要有兩項:
1. jquery 1.4.2 公升級到 1.7.2
2. jquery datepicker 從 1.7.3 公升級到 1.8.18
選jquery無可厚非,市場保有量很大; 選 datepicker的原因也是因為,它是 jquery官方的,應該不會出現低階錯誤,更新的原因也是太信任它了。
結果這兩個控制項都有嚴重的 記憶體洩露。 datepicker 官方已經承認了記憶體洩露 (
在專案完成之後,才發現 datepicker 沒有清除功能,不過有網友實現方案:( )
看來,老話說的對,軟體不可能沒有bug。
在公升級之前,誰又能想到它之後的n多bug呢。看來追新,還是要謹慎。
技術真的就不是那麼重要了
看得我淚流滿面,想想也是,那些有錢的,哪個是懂技術的啊。今天感慨頗多,作為乙個coder,幹了8年多,確實可以談談了。除非你進入微軟 google等之類的,那個lz就不談了。大部分coder,如lz,幹著普通的活兒。那就只談這乙個case。首先,lz呆的還算是個大公司,非幾百強。這樣的大公司,技術可...
技術真的就不是那麼重要了
今天感慨頗多,作為乙個coder,幹了8年多,確實可以談談了。除非你進入微軟 google等之類的,那個lz就不談了。大部分coder,如lz,幹著普通的活兒。那就只談這乙個case。首先,lz呆的還算是個大公司,非幾百強。這樣的大公司,技術可以稍微做久點,乾到個 三 四十歲,接著也是做不下去了,你...
技術真的就不是那麼重要了
今天感慨頗多,作為乙個coder,幹了8年多,確實可以談談了。除非你進入微軟 google等之類的,那個lz就不談了。大部分coder,如lz,幹著普通的活兒。那就只談這乙個case。首先,lz呆的還算是個大公司,非幾百強。這樣的大公司,技術可以稍微做久點,乾到個 三 四十歲,接著也是做不下去了,你...